Understanding Rotavator Gear Ratios and Their Impact
When it comes to rotavating effectively, understanding the intricacies of gear ratios can substantially impact your operation's output. These ratios determine the torque at which the implements revolve, immediately affecting how deep and efficiently you can till your soil. A steeper gear ratio translates to slower rotation speed but enhanced torque, ideal for tackling hard ground. Conversely, a flatter gear ratio produces faster rotation speed and reduced torque, making it suitable for finer soil cultivation.

Diagnosing Common Rotavator Gear Issues
A rotavator is a vital piece of equipment for any gardener or farmer looking to cultivate their land effectively. However, like any machine, it can sometimes experience problems, particularly with its gears. If your rotavator isn't performing as expected, it could be due to several common gear-related faults. First, check the gearbox for any signs of damage, including cracks or leaks. Loose bolts or nuts can also cause problems, so make sure everything is firmly attached.
If you notice any unusual sounds coming from the gears while operating the rotavator, this could indicate a problem. Be sure to disengage the machine immediately and carefully inspect the gear system for any obvious signs of wear or damage. Sometimes, simply lubricating the gears with the proper oil can solve common problems. Always consult your operator guide for specific recommendations on lubrication and maintenance.
If you're unsure about how to troubleshoot a gear problem yourself, it's best to seek assistance a qualified mechanic or specialist. Attempting to repair complex gear systems without proper knowledge can result in further damage to the rotavator.
